A Springfield man being held in the Jackson County Jail is charged with attempted first-degree intentional homicide. Authorities say Gary Hughes fired shots at deputies when they contacted him at his home about a felony probation warrant. He told them he wasn’t going back to jail, fired at least one shot, and engaged deputies in a 15-hour standoff. He managed to sneak out of the home and get away, but was located again March 6th and was taken into custody. The 74-year-old fugitive had been on the run for nearly three days. Hughes faces more than a half-dozen charges.
